Budget Web Hosting - More Than Cheap Space

Anyone surfing the web today will no doubt understand very quickly that there is a great demand for hosted content, and that there are many suppliers for this service. Much of the internet marketing and advertising dollars that drive ad campaigns are funded by the web hosts themselves always looking to expand their market share. Since there is a continual incline of new websites and web site owners, there is no obvious sight of web hosting about to plateau – in fact the demand for hosting is greater than ever, which has in turn spawned several new kinds of hosting options.

When we look at the phrase “Budget Hosting", we see that the two words are pretty broad in meaning. There are budgets of all sizes therefore making the literal term ambiguous, though when we see it generally we think “cheap". And of course hosting can mean any of the many kinds of web hosting available: image hosting, email hosting, even file servers and offsite data backup hosting. Again what we are referring to here is primarily web site hosting. There is an abundance of cheap web site hosting, even spilling into free site hosting in many facets. With this information in mind, all you need to do next is decide what kind of web site you need, and what kind of platform you need to have to support your site.

Will you be building an Ecommerce website, or require your information be accessed only after your visitors have subscribed to your site? Membership-based sites are increasing in numbers in an attempt to ward off phishing and Spam trollers. If your web site will be keeping track of visitors, their preferences, or email addresses – you’ll need a host that provides you with access to a database structure where you can save this information and retrieve it quickly. Most web hosts offer a flavor of mySQL or Microsoft SQL Server. Though you may end up paying additional fees for the Microsoft version – in both cases you will have a robust database server to safely store your critical information. Both data storage options support connectivity with PHP, one of the newer standards in interactive web programming – competing passively with Microsoft’s .NET framework.

You will be able to find an abundance of helpful tools and resources with your Budget Web Hosting, including: A Web Control Panel, FTP and Email Access, Dedicated IP Address and Technical Support. Your control panel software which runs in the web browser and hosted by your web host, will give you a window into your server and let you change settings, create accounts for FTP and Email. You will also be able to add sub domains and additional hosted domains, if your account supports multi-domain hosting. You will use your FTP account to move files from your web designer to the spot on the web server for the entire world to see, and your email is of course a staple in any hosting account. Although you are likely on a server with many other web-hosting clients, you will have a dedicated IP address. There are several great reasons for this, one of which is SEO related and we will cover that Choosing a Stats Package topic in our SEO and Marketing pages.

Possibly the most crucial aspect of your web hosting account is the technical support. This is the one feature you hope to never need, but when the time comes, fast acting technicians on the hosting side can mean the difference between site failure and site recovery. Ultimately your site success relies upon you web site staying up and visible, meaning that your web server needs to be properly maintained. Any reliable host will perform software and operating system updates at regular intervals – with little interruption of service. Similarly, you should receive a email with updated expectations of any scheduled down time to properly plan for such an occurrence. In most scenarios your down time, if any, is minimal and are typically performed in the wee hours of the morning, when web site traffic is at its minimum.
